/** * {@inheritDoc} */ public RefactoringDescriptor createDescriptor() { return new UseSupertypeDescriptor(); } }
public static UseSupertypeDescriptor createUseSupertypeDescriptor() { return new UseSupertypeDescriptor(); }
public static UseSupertypeDescriptor createUseSupertypeDescriptor(String project, String description, String comment, Map<String, String> arguments, int flags) { return new UseSupertypeDescriptor(project, description, comment, arguments, flags); }
comment.addSetting(Messages.format(RefactoringCoreMessages.UseSuperTypeProcessor_refactored_element_pattern, JavaElementLabels.getElementLabel(fSuperType, JavaElementLabels.ALL_FULLY_QUALIFIED))); addSuperTypeSettings(comment, false); final UseSupertypeDescriptor descriptor= new UseSupertypeDescriptor(); descriptor.setProject(name); descriptor.setDescription(description);